Kukui Tower is multifamily apartment complex that was constructed in 1988. It is located at 35 North Kukui Street in Urban Honolulu - Downtown, Honolulu, and features a total number of 380 units. The property’s unit mix is a combination of One Bedroom, Two Bedroom/One Bath, with a total unit size of 259,028 SqFt.